Cleaning your RC chassis
This might be the element that usually takes up the majority of your time and efforts, but It is also the most important. Understand that it is feasible to effectively thoroughly clean your chassis without the need of stripping it down, but ensure you clear away the many Grime. If not, it can Make up and turn out damaging your RC motor vehicle.
Here are some of the greatest methods to cleanse your RC chassis:
Use an air compressor - Positive, It truly is costly, but it really saves you a large number of your time and trouble. Compressed air allows you eliminate a great deal of Filth, gravel or grit in virtually no time. Commonly, air compressors come with an air gun. Valuable tip: denatured alcohol assists loosen the mud and Filth on the chassis, so consider utilizing some beforehand.
Drinking water and cleaning soap - Prior to making use of drinking water, ensure the Digital components within your RC car are 100% waterproof. When they are, you are able to clear your RC chassis with sizzling h2o plus some detergent. By no means submerge the chassis in h2o! Normally, you would possibly harm some pretty vulnerable elements, such as the equipment box or differentials. Practical tip: For areas that happen to be tricky to reach, check out employing a toothbrush or maybe a painter brush. After you're completed, rinse from the soap with chilly water.
Brush- It is a quick selection which you could attempt, when you do not have any cleansing agents at hand. Ensure that your brush is dry while. You may detect a great deal of Dust arrives off simply by brushing it off really well.
Soaked wipes - Another factor you can use to scrub your RC chassis are infant wipes or wet wipes. They're not also high-priced plus they do a very good task at getting rid of grease, Dust and almost everything else. You may under no circumstances know any time you want them, so It can be great to normally carry a pack of these as part of your package bag.
Particular cleaners - there are various proprietary cleaners accessible on the market, so that you can constantly just choose a kind of to give your RC chassis a fantastic clean. In advance of applying these, it's best to remove the many loose mud and gravel on your chassis employing a compressor or simply a brush. Be quite thorough when spraying this cleaner onto exposed wires or electric sections. Enable it soak for a while, then wipe it off by using a clean rag.

Cleansing your ball bearings
In order to get your ball bearings thoroughly cleaned, simply put them in a small container and use some special cleaning spray on them. Subsequent, put the bearing on the paper towel, permitting the fluid dry off. And at last, oil your bearing with some WD40 or three-in-one light oil.
When cleansing wholly seized bearings, just let them soak in WD40 right away. Each morning, use the end of a pencil to provide the middle bush a spin and see if It really is freed up. When the bearing turns, it must operate smoother.

Cleansing your RC transmitter
Though transmitters Never Helpful resources actually need A lot maintenance, it is very important that they're held in good ailment. To wash it, just make use of a moist micro-fiber fabric. Take away each of the dirt and dust from your transmitter by wiping it and utilize a cotton bud for smaller areas which might be hard to reach. When the transmitter has grease or oil on it, clear away it using a newborn wipe. Generally retain the electrical contacts thoroughly clean.
The commonest cause for corroded contacts is leaving your batteries while in the transmitter for a protracted stretch of time. Sooner or later, the batteries end up leaking along with your electrical contacts get damaged. When this happens, you are able to check out cleaning your corroded contacts with easy acid or alkaline compound, depending on the form of batteries you had inside the transmitter. For alkaline batteries, utilize a cotton bud soaked in lemon juice to neutralize the material over the terminals. Then, wipe it off with a rag or some kitchen area paper. For acid centered batteries, It is the alternative: You should use an alkaline material, like bleach. Implement a little quantity, using a cotton bud, then wipe it off with a tissue.
Yet another way to scrub the battery contacts is with ink eraser. It will eventually clear away many of the leakage in just a couple seconds.
